Washington’s commitment to lived experts and advisory councils is reflected in this sampling of key advisory structures: • Early Learning Advisory Council: Comprises DCYF leaders and parents, child care providers, health and safety experts, legislators, tribal nations, and others interested in early learning. Provides input and to DCYF and ensures strategies are well informed and supported. • Provider Supports Subcommittee: A subcommittee of the Early Learning Advisory Council. Discusses and advises on services related to child-care licensing, including policies, procedures, and support mechanisms for providers. • Community Child Care Forums: Unites child care providers. Offers opportunities to engage with DCYF leadership, receive updates, etc. • Parent Advisory Group: Includes diverse families of children with developmental and special needs with representation from the six service regions. The advisory promotes parental participation in decision-making and acts as a sounding board for actions, topics, and questions that influence DCYF’s future. • State Interagency Coordinating Council: Advocates for early intervention services tailored to the needs of infants and toddlers with disabilities and provides advice and support to DCYF and other state agencies on the coordinated system of early supports, early-intervention policy and coordination opportunities. • County Interagency Coordinating Councils (34 serving 39 counties): Focus on increasing community capacity for early intervention programming and making services more accessible to families locally. • Foster Parent 1624 Consultation Teams (6 regional teams): Composed of foster parents and DCYF employees. Discuss statewide concerns and offer a forum for collaboration to enhance the foster care system. • Home Visiting Advisory Committee: Includes home-visiting providers, advocates, state agency partners, and other professionals. Oversees and guides home-visiting system-development, programs, concentrating on developing and growing services while making sure initiatives are effectively designed and carried out to assist families.
